Ticket #2907 — Signature check fails on report builder export

Support: customers exporting from the Tallyvane report builder see a signature verification error after the sorting-stability patch. The patch changed row ordering in grouped exports, which altered the serialized payload, so exports signed before the patch now fail verification against cached manifests. Advise customers to regenerate reports; old exports cannot be re-verified. Fresh exports are signed with the key below.

signing key of fadug-haweg = bky19_x2JJNa4RuE34mQa9TgK

Stockhopper env vars (restock planner): PLANNER_REGION sets the depot cluster. MACHINE_POLL_MIN controls telemetry cadence. FORECAST_MODE accepts naive or seasonal. All live in /etc/stockhopper/.env. The route optimizer calls the Cartwheel API and needs its credential set on the next line of that file:

sealed setting: ARCHIVE_KEY3=c1f

Support team,

We rotated credentials for CatalogSync after last week's cache invalidation incident on the Plumeria product catalog. Stale price entries were traced to a stuck invalidation worker; the fix required reissuing service credentials.

Effects for you: the old key in the support tooling console stops working at 18:00 today. Update your saved session in the Plumeria admin panel. Invalidation requests made with the old key will return 401.

New key for the catalog invalidation endpoint follows:

app token of hawif-kafof = kto15_B3AN0KfpZRy4TLc